Zanzibar, the beautiful Zanzibar. If any one of you guys are heading over to that neck of the woods you must check out Jambiani village. Here we met up with a fantastic organisation called Hands Across Borders whose main priority is to provide health and education services to the local community.

Hands Across Borders has been innovative in its promotion of complementary health care services. In particular, the organisation has recently constructed a Chiropractic Wellness Centre in Jambiani, which is the first clinic of its kind in all of East Africa. They also run a restaurant and college where local youths are trained in all aspects of hospitality for free. It is an intensive two year learning and mentoring programme and sets up many of the locals for the next stages in their lives.

The organisation encourages active participation of youth which is something us SpunOutters were keen to explore further. Whilst there, we met up with a fantastic volunteer from Toronto in Canada called Alex Walter. We interviewed him and got his thoughts on development, health and social issues.
